Title :
Hysteresis Control of Single-Stage Power-Factor-Corrected Converters

Abstract :
Single-stage power-factor-corrected (S PFC) converters usually suffer from high voltage stress due to lacking intermediate bus voltage control. In this paper, a hysteresis controller for S2PFC converters to study the effect on voltage stress is introduced. Detailed analysis on circuit and control parameters under change of input line voltage and output load is presented. It is found that the voltage stress can be controlled by the inductance ratio and, for the first time, the output current ripple. Simulation results are reported to verify the circuit analysis.
